Margate Man Arrested in Connection with Cambridgeshire Teenager’s Death

A 28-year-old man from Margate has been arrested as part of a murder investigation following the death of 19-year-old Ben Procter in Peterborough. This brings the total number of arrests to five as detectives continue their inquiries into the suspected killing.

Police were called to a car park on Wellington Street, Peterborough, late on Sunday, September 15, where they found Procter unconscious. Despite efforts to save him, he died in the early hours of the following day.

Last week, 33-year-old Ako Mohammad, of Lincoln Road, Peterborough, was charged with murder and appeared at Peterborough Magistrates’ Court on September 18. A post-mortem examination was carried out on Procter, but the results were inconclusive, and further tests are pending.

On Sunday, September 22, four additional arrests were made. A 23-year-old man from Peterborough was arrested on suspicion of murder and possessing a bladed article in a public place. The other three men, including the Margate resident, were arrested on suspicion of assisting an offender. All four are currently being held in custody in Staffordshire.

The investigation is ongoing, and Cambridgeshire Police continue to urge anyone with information related to the case to come forward.
